NFC West

The NFC West is one of the four divisions of the National Football Conference (NFC) in the National Football League (NFL). It was formed in 2002 as part of a league realignment following the addition of the Houston Texans as an expansion team. The division currently consists of four teams: the Arizona Cardinals, the Los Angeles Rams, the San Francisco 49ers, and the Seattle Seahawks.

Historically, the NFC West has seen periods of dominance by different franchises. Prior to the 2002 realignment, it featured teams like the Atlanta Falcons, Carolina Panthers, and New Orleans Saints, which were subsequently moved to the NFC South. Since 2002, the Seahawks enjoyed considerable success in the division, though the other teams have also achieved division titles and playoff appearances.

Division winners are determined by regular-season record, with the team having the best record being crowned the NFC West champion. The division winner automatically qualifies for the NFL playoffs as at least the fourth seed in the NFC. The remaining teams in the division are eligible for playoff contention as wild card teams.

The NFC West is known for its competitive rivalries and varying styles of play amongst its member teams. The geographic spread of the teams results in significant travel requirements during the season. The division has produced multiple Super Bowl participants and champions.
